Makura no Danshi (Pillow Boys)

Makura no Danshi (Pillow Boys) is a Japanese anime television series produced by Assez Finaud Fabric. It began airing in Japan on 13 July 2015.
I saw the anime and I think it brings a new and refreshing concept. There are 12 “pillow boys”, each with his own personality, who talk and sleep beside the viewer. Since it is a first-person story you feel like part of it, which is interesting. Each episode is short, I watched 10 episodes in two hours, more or less. It’s difficult to stop after one or two episodes because you want to see all the boys and find one who suits your tastes (if you’re a girl). So yes, I think this anime is dedicated to girls/ women in general.




The first “pillow boy” is Mary/ Merry, the cute and caring type. 






                                                                                   


Sōsuke Tanaka (senpai boy), the second, is the business type.          










The third one, represented by Kanade Hanamine, is the music boy; he is narcissistic and terrified of spiders (I think he is funny). 








Eiji Kijinami (dialect boy), one of my favorites, is the fourth “pillow boy”; he is honest and misunderstood. 













Next is Ryūshi Theodore Emori, the astronomy boy; he’s passionate and shy, delicate even with feminine features (bishounen). 













The sixth boy is Yū Maiki, a freshman with illusions of grandeur (he has an eyepatch and thinks there’s something evil growing under it). 








Haruto Enokawa is a five-year old boy, the cherub type. 








The eighth boy, Nao Sasayama, is also one of my favorites; he’s outgoing and kind of blunt, very charismatic.








The last of my favorites is Shirusu Mochizuki (librarian boy), calm, charismatic and fond of books. 







Yonaga and Yayoi Chigiri (flower arrangement boys) are twins. They’re charismatic and kind of perverts (hentai). 











Yuichirō Iida is the last and the oldest (41 years); I haven’t seen him yet, since the anime is ongoing.











The anime is addictive and fun to watch, so I recommend it (especially to girls). The opening theme song, "Makura no Danshi", written by Masayoshi Ōishi, will be performed by voice actor Natsuki Hanae.
